Choosing the Right Fabrics

The fabric is the foundation of any outfit, and when it comes to children, it’s important to choose materials that are gentle on their delicate skin. Opt for fabrics like cotton, velvet, or cashmere that are soft and breathable. These materials ensure comfort while adding a touch of elegance and warmth, suitable for the holiday season.

Additionally, consider the climate in your area. For colder regions, layering with wool sweaters or down vests can keep your child snug without compromising on style. In milder climates, lightweight fabrics with a festive print can achieve the perfect holiday look.

Color Schemes and Patterns

When it comes to holiday outfits, color plays a significant role in setting the festive tone. Traditional colors like red, green, and gold are always popular choices. However, incorporating modern hues such as navy, burgundy, or metallics can add a contemporary twist to your child's ensemble.

Patterns can also enhance the festive feel of an outfit. Consider plaid for a classic look, or opt for whimsical prints like snowflakes or reindeer to capture the holiday spirit. Balance is key; if an outfit features a bold pattern, pair it with solid colors to avoid overwhelming the look.

Accessorizing with Style

Accessories can elevate a simple outfit into something special. For girls, consider adding a sparkling headband or a cute pair of shoes to complete their holiday attire. Boys can benefit from stylish ties or bow ties, adding a touch of sophistication to their outfits.

Don't forget about functional accessories like hats and mittens, which not only add charm but also provide warmth during outdoor activities. Choose items that complement the overall color scheme and theme of the outfit.

Dressing for Different Occasions

Holiday events vary widely, from casual family gatherings to more formal celebrations. For casual settings, opt for comfortable jeans or leggings paired with a festive top or sweater. For more formal occasions, consider dresses with embellishments for girls or tailored trousers and crisp shirts for boys.

Always consider the event’s dress code and adjust accordingly. A smart-casual approach often works well for most holiday gatherings, allowing your child to look polished without being overdressed.

Involving Your Child in Outfit Selection

Involving your child in choosing their holiday outfit can make the process more enjoyable for both of you. Allow them to express themselves by selecting accessories or choosing between two or three pre-approved outfit options. This not only encourages their creativity but also ensures they feel comfortable and confident in what they’re wearing.
